Key Differences
In short — Core i5-14500 outperforms the cheaper Core i7-4930K on the selected game parameters. However, the worse performing Core i7-4930K is a better bang for your buck. The better performing Core i5-14500 is 3781 days newer than the cheaper Core i7-4930K.
Advantages of Intel Core i5-14500
- Performs up to 68% better in Marvel's Spider-Man: Miles Morales than Core i7-4930K - 160 vs 95 FPS
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i7-4930K - 20 vs 12 threads
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i7-4930K doesn't have integrated graphics
Advantages of Intel Core i7-4930K
- Up to 63% cheaper than Core i5-14500 - $89.95 vs $239.99
- Up to 37% better value when playing Marvel's Spider-Man: Miles Morales than Core i5-14500 - $0.95 vs $1.5 per FPS
